Adherium (ADR.ASX) has announced it has surpassed its calendar year 2025 device shipment targets, delivering 4,666 devices against a goal of 4,000, including 2,034 RPM devices against a target of 2,000.

RPM Shipments Exceed Targets

Adherium shipped 2,034 Remote Patient Monitoring (RPM) devices, exceeding its CY2025 target of 2,000.

Total device shipments reached 4,666, surpassing the company's CY2025 goal of 4,000.

This performance reinforces the company's strategy of using RPM as a key growth driver.

Growth Trajectory Continues

The company remains on track to achieve its ambitious goal of 10,000 active RPM patients by the end of CY2026.

Recent quarter-to-date RPM subscription revenue shows an increase, with RPM device shipments rising to 756 in October to November 2025, representing an 83.1% quarter-on-quarter uplift compared to 413 in the previous quarter.

The company's management guidance remains unchanged, indicating confidence in continued expansion.

Strategic Context and Partnerships

The annual report highlights strong US RPM momentum and expanded Hailie Smartinhaler interoperability, including compatibility with AIRSUPRA and Breztri.

Partnerships with organisations such as Allergy Partners and others are instrumental in scaling RPM deployments across the United States.

Focus on clinical evidence from studies like the Intermountain Health iCARE programme aims to strengthen payer and provider adoption, showcasing the platform's value in improving patient outcomes and potentially reducing healthcare costs.

Key Investor Considerations

The company's strategy relies heavily on the successful execution of its RPM scaling plans, which presents an inherent commercial scale-up risk.

Funding and liquidity remain critical considerations, with Adherium continuing to rely on capital raising activities to support its operations and growth initiatives.

The evolving regulatory and reimbursement environment for remote patient monitoring in key markets, particularly the US, is a key factor influencing long-term revenue growth and operational stability.

Outlook on RPM Growth

Adherium's proactive achievement of its device shipment targets ahead of schedule validates its focused RPM strategy. While operational execution and continued funding remain key areas for investor scrutiny, the company's trajectory towards its 10,000 active RPM patient goal by end CY2026 positions it for significant growth in the remote patient monitoring market.
